Kavasutra Kava Bar, located at 261 E 10th St, New York, NY, is a unique destination for those seeking a non-alcoholic alternative to traditional bars. Known for its relaxing kava drinks, this bar offers a community vibe where patrons can unwind and socialize. With a focus on quality and customer experience, Kavasutra aims to provide a welcoming atmosphere for both kava enthusiasts and newcomers alike.

What Makes Us Special
Kavasutra Kava Bar is celebrated for its unique non-alcoholic kava drinks that provide a relaxing buzz while keeping the mind sharp. The bar fosters a community atmosphere where patrons can enjoy kava from traditional bowl-shaped cups, enhancing the cultural experience.
Our Menu
The menu features a variety of kava drinks, including Kava Shots, which are noted for being both strong and affordable at $6. Additionally, Kratom drinks are available, providing further options for those seeking herbal alternatives.
